1) check newspapers tomorrow
2) Call SPCA / AVA (to check, cause the dogs, if wearing some tags, should have the owner;s info)
3) If u bring them to a pet shop, they can check the their id... i forgot what is the thing called liao... the tag that's under their skin, the owner should be able to id with that number..
